In order to select the pricing plan most suitable for your shop, see the examples of calculated costs below.
Your EasyPoints monthly fee is calculated based on the number of active customers exceeding the number limit of the plan in addition to the base monthly fee.
An active customer (AC) is any customer that has placed an order within the last 12 months.
Basic plan:
For the basic plan, EasyPoints charges a monthly base fee of $50. The additional fee is calculated from the number of active customers exceeding the limit of 500 customers.
For example, if you have 2,000 active customers and you’re on the basic plan, you will be charged an additional fee of 0.22 cents per customer exceeding the limit of 500 customers, which is a total of $330 for 1,500 customers.
This means you will be charged $380 in total for a basic plan with 2,000 active customers.
As a result, you are paying more than the pro plan which costs $180 for 2,000 active customers.
